Publicly Accessible Hydrogen Fueling Station Unveiled In Diamond Bar

The hydrogen station unveiled by the South Coast Air Quality Management District can fuel a vehicle in just three minutes. 

The South Coast Air Quality Management opened the largest Hydrogen Fueling station in the state. The Diamond facility has the ability to fill 20-25 Hydrogen fueled cars a day. Toyota, Honda, Hyundai and Mercedes showcased the newest car models that run entirely on this alternative fuel. 

"This will give a longer driving range and a greater option for people buying these particular vehicles," said Dr. Clark E. Parker, Sr. a SCAQMD Governing Board Member. 

Experts report the average Hydrogen fueled cars get up to 270 miles on a full tank. The Diamond Bar station is the first to allow drivers to pay with their credit card directly at the pump. 

"What we're here to do is to show 'zero emission cars' are safe. To prove its safe to use and also easy to refuel a car," said Michael Archibong a member of the Golden State EPC. 

Funded in part by the California Energy Commission, Commissoner Jeana A. Scott says this is the first station of 50 that will be opening in California this year.

"They [drivers] need places to fill up first, so that's why we do the fueling stations first and the vehicles right behind," said Scott. 

Scott added Governor Brown has pledged to put 1 million zero emission cars on the road by 2020.

The State of California requires that 33% of the hydrogen begin sold at all publicly funded stations must come from renewable sources (splitting water using solar or wind, biomass like agricultural waste or sewage). That rule will eventually extend to all hydrogen fueling stations once we reach a specific statewide level. Even when you consider the hydrogen that comes from natural gas, it produces a carbon footprint that is less than half that of gasoline's. Just like electricity, there is a commitment and pathway to renewables for hydrogen fuel.
